Mamata Banerjee Launches Banglar Bari Housing Initiative
West Bengal Chief Minister Mamata Banerjee has launched the “Banglar Bari” housing scheme, a state-funded initiative aimed at providing affordable housing to the people of West Bengal. This move comes as a response to the alleged negligence by the BJP-led Central government regarding the distribution of funds under the Prime Minister Awas Yojana (PMAY). The launch, which took place at the state secretariat Nabanna, involved the handing over of the first installment of Rs 60,000 to 42 beneficiaries across 21 districts.
| Summary/Static | Details |
| Why in the news? | Mamata Banerjee Launches Banglar Bari Housing Initiative |
| Scheme Name | Banglar Bari |
| Funding | Entirely state-funded (Rs 14,773 crore) |
| Beneficiaries Identified | 28 lakh identified, with an additional 16 lakh to be added by 2026 |
| First Installment Amount | Rs 60,000 given to 42 beneficiaries from 21 districts |
| Installment Phases | Two phases; Rs 1.30 lakh for remote areas |
| Payment Timeline | 8 lakh people by May-June 2025, 8 lakh more by December 2025 |
| Centre’s Contribution | None; CM accuses the Centre of depriving the state of its rightful dues under PMAY for three years |
| Additional Project | Gangasagar Sethu (5 km bridge), funded by state government, costing Rs 1,500 crore |
